一、引言
在现代Web开发中,PHP作为一种广泛应用的服务器端脚本语言,其重要性不言而喻,为了高效地进行PHP开发和测试,一个稳定且易于管理的PHP环境是必不可少的,本文将详细介绍几种主流的PHP环境套件,探讨它们的特点、优势和适用场景,为开发者提供全面的选择指南。
二、XAMPP:功能强大的本地测试平台
XAMPP是一款非常受欢迎的本地测试平台,它集成了Apache、MySQL、PHP以及FileZilla等必要组件,还提供了控制面板用于管理这些服务。
功能齐全:包含开发和测试所需的所有基本组件。
易于安装和使用:一键安装,无需复杂配置。
跨平台支持:适用于Windows、Linux和macOS操作系统。
多语言支持:虽然默认是英文界面,但提供了中文支持选项。
- 初学者学习和测试PHP代码。
- 开发者进行本地开发和调试。
- 注册为系统服务后会消耗一定的系统资源,用户需根据自身情况权衡。
三、WampServer:轻量级的Windows PHP环境套件
WampServer是一个专为Windows设计的Web开发环境,它允许用户在Windows系统上轻松搭建并管理Apache、MySQL和PHP。
轻量级:占用资源少,适合在资源有限的Windows系统上运行。
界面友好:提供托盘图标,方便用户监控服务状态。
易于切换在线/离线状态:适合需要在不同网络环境下工作的开发者。
- Windows系统上的PHP开发和测试。
- 需要经常切换网络环境的开发者。
- 官方网站不提供中文版,但程序本身支持简体中文。
四、phpStudy:多功能PHP环境套件
phpStudy是一款集成了最新PHP、MySQL、Apache/Nginx、Redis/FTP/Composer等功能的PHP环境套件,旨在为开发者提供快速稳定的开发环境。
多功能:除了基本的PHP、MySQL和Web服务器外,还集成了Redis、FTP等常用工具。
易于管理:提供简洁的控制面板,方便用户管理环境和服务。
支持多版本PHP:满足不同项目对PHP版本的特定需求。
- 需要高度可定制和多功能的开发环境。
- 同时进行多个项目的开发者,需要不同版本的PHP支持。
- 对于新手来说,可能需要一些时间来熟悉所有功能。
五、小皮面板:Linux下的PHP环境管理工具
小皮面板是phpStudy官方团队针对Linux服务器推出的一款环境搭建及管理工具,它支持通过Web端快速搭建和管理PHP环境。
Web端管理:通过浏览器即可完成环境的搭建和管理,方便快捷。
专为Linux设计:充分利用Linux系统的优势,提供稳定高效的运行环境。
丰富的扩展支持:支持多种常用的PHP扩展和工具。
- Linux服务器上的PHP环境搭建和管理。
- 需要远程管理PHP环境的开发者或团队。
- 需要具备一定的Linux操作基础。
六、EasyPHP:简单易用的PHP环境套件
EasyPHP是一款简单易用的PHP环境套件,它集成了Apache、MySQL和PHP,并提供了基本的管理功能。
简单易用:安装和使用都非常简单,适合初学者。
轻量级:占用资源少,适合资源有限的系统。
内置常用工具:如phpMyAdmin,方便数据库管理。
- 初学者学习PHP开发。
- 需要进行简单的本地测试和调试。
- 功能相对简单,不适合复杂的开发需求。
七、AppServ:功能丰富的Windows PHP环境套件
AppServ是一个Windows下的PHP网页架站工具组合包,它集成了Apache、MySQL(或MariaDB)、PHP以及phpMyAdmin等组件。
功能丰富:除了基本的Web服务器和数据库外,还集成了多种实用工具。
易于安装和使用:一键安装,无需复杂配置。
支持多版本PHP:满足不同项目的需求。
- Windows系统上的PHP开发和部署。
- 同时进行多个项目的开发者,需要不同版本的PHP支持。
- 在某些情况下,可能需要手动调整配置文件以满足特定需求。
八、总结与建议
在选择PHP环境套件时,开发者应根据自身需求和实际情况进行权衡,以下是一些建议:
初学者:可以选择EasyPHP或WampServer等简单易用的套件。
有一定经验的开发者:可以考虑XAMPP或phpStudy等功能更全面的套件。
Linux用户:推荐使用小皮面板进行环境搭建和管理。
特殊需求:如果需要特定的功能或配置,可以手动搭建或定制环境套件。
无论选择哪种PHP环境套件,都应注意定期更新和维护,以确保环境的稳定性和安全性,建议开发者多尝试不同的套件和配置,以找到最适合自己的开发环境。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态